Corporate Governance

Integrity guides every decision we make. Our governance framework reflects the values that define Infinity Developments, ensuring transparency, accountability, and responsible practice across every project we deliver in Dubai and Zanzibar.

Procurement Policy

We select suppliers, contractors, and partners through a fair, transparent, and competitive process across every project we deliver. Every supplier is evaluated against consistent and documented criteria, with competitive bidding serving as the standard approach for major contracts. Any conflicts of interest that may arise during the selection process are disclosed and managed appropriately, while supplier relationships are reviewed regularly to ensure continued value, compliance, and alignment with our standards.

Ethics Policy

We hold every employee and partner to clear standards of professional conduct across every market and at every level of the organisation. Honesty, fairness, and respect guide all business dealings, while employees and partners are expected to comply with applicable laws and regulations. Confidential and proprietary information is handled with appropriate care, and any breaches of the code of conduct are addressed through a defined internal process.

Anti-Corruption Policy

We maintain a zero-tolerance approach to bribery and corruption in any form across every market in which we operate. No employee, partner, or representative may offer, give, or accept bribes. Gifts and hospitality are managed through defined limits and disclosure requirements, while facilitation payments are strictly prohibited. All business relationships are expected to uphold the same high standards of integrity, transparency, and ethical conduct.

Whistleblower Policy

We provide a confidential channel for employees and stakeholders to raise concerns in good faith, without fear of retaliation. Concerns can be raised confidentially and, where preferred, anonymously. All reports are reviewed and investigated through a defined process. Retaliation against anyone who raises a concern in good faith is strictly prohibited. Reporting channels are communicated to all employees and key partners.

Sustainability Policy

We take responsibility for the environmental and community impact of our projects, across their full lifecycle from design to delivery. This commitment extends beyond our developments through the work of Infinity Foundation. Environmental impact is assessed at the planning stage of every project. We aim to minimise resource consumption and waste across construction and operations. Community impact and engagement are considered alongside commercial objectives. Sustainability performance is reviewed as part of our broader project governance. Through Infinity Foundation, we have restored over 2,700 buildings in Zanzibar's UNESCO World Heritage-listed Stone Town, created more than 120 local jobs, and delivered clean water access and emergency support to communities in Malawi.

Risk Management Framework

We identify, assess, and mitigate risk systematically across our project pipeline, to protect capital and ensure consistent delivery. Risks are assessed at each stage of a project's lifecycle, from acquisition to handover. Financial, operational, and market risks are reviewed on a regular cycle. Mitigation plans are documented and tracked through to resolution. Senior leadership maintains oversight of material risks across the portfolio.
